定義字元常式參數時,請考量使用 VARCHAR 而非 CHAR ,因為資料庫不會將 VARCHAR 引數升級至 CHAR ,且字串文字會自動視為 VARCHAR。 例如,假設您定義 UDF ,如下所示: CREATE FUNCTION SIMPLE(INT,CHAR(1))... 如果您使用 VARCHAR 資料 (... SIMPLE(1,'A')...) 呼叫 SIMPLE 函數,則會收到 SQLCODE -440...
したがって、CHAR_MAX および CHAR_MIN は、通常の char で符号化可能な値の範囲を示さなくなります。 -xchar を使用するときは、マクロでの値が符号付きの場合があるため、char を定義済みのシステムマクロと比較する際には特に注意してください。これは、マクロを使用してエラーコードを戻...
c-char: 來源字元集的任何成員,單引號 (')、反斜線 (\) 或新行字元除外 escape-sequence escape-sequence: simple-escape-sequence octal-escape-sequence hexadecimal-escape-sequence universal-character-name simple-escape-sequence:下列其中一個 ...
24.3 - 字串字面常數與 const char 24.4 - 指標與 const 24.5 - 使用函式複製字串 25.1 - 指標陣列 25.2 - 陣列的指標 25.3 - 在函式間使用哪種指標傳遞陣列 26.1 - 指標間轉型的限制 26.2 - 合法的隱性轉型 26.3 - 指標與整數間的轉型 26.4 - 指標與指標間的強制轉型 28.1 - 輸入任意個整數後一起印...
(6.2.5) 基本実行文字セットのメンバー以外の文字が格納されている char オブジェクトの値。 char オブジェクトに割り当てられている文字に関連付けられている下位 8 ビットの数値です。 (6.2.5, 6.3.1.1) signed char または unsigned char のどちらが単純 char と同じ範囲、表現、および...
typedef struct _iobuf { char int int int int int } FILE; : (省略) : typedef long _buff; _cnt; _flag; _mod; (*_func_in)(void); (*_func_out)(int); fpos_t; typedef unsigned int size_t; extern FILE_iob[]; (1) 図1.8 プリプロセス結果 C 言...
87.char 參數與返迴型別的應用與函式 strcpy 介紹 - C 與 C++ 的字串運算 影片2 C++ 教學 進階 22:47 88.void 參數與返迴型別的應用與函式 memcpy 介紹 - 010 C 與 C++ 的字串運算 影片3 C++ 教學 進階 25:47 89.const char 返迴型別的應用與函式 strcat, strcmp, strstr 及 strtok 介紹 -...
在iOS的64位元或是在Apple Watch上,Objective-C的BOOL會直接等於定義在stdbool.h裡頭的bool,其實是int,而如果使用了C++,那麼stdbool.h裡頭的定義就變成是C++的bool。但,如果是在Mac OS X上,或是32位元的iOS環境下,BOOL就會被定義成是一個char,而BOOL與bool,就分別是一個byte或是四個bytes的差別。” ...
編譯器警告 (層級 4) C4565'function': 重複定義,這個符號先前是以 __declspec(modifier) 宣告的 編譯器警告 (層級 1) C4566由通用字元名稱 'char' 表示的字元,無法在目前的字碼頁 (number) 中表示 編譯器警告 (層級 1) C4568'function': 沒有任何成員符合明確覆寫的簽章 ...
//變量c是一個左值,因為CPU可以通過C的字符字面量的內存 //地址找到對應該內存位置符存儲A這個字符字面量的值 char c='A' //同理,5這個字面量是右值,n是左指 long n=5 //指針s是一個左指,但"abcd"這個字符串表達式是右值嗎? char* s="abcd" “abcd”這個字符串表達式,他是一個字符串字面量,...